Real Estate Agent Salary in Concord, CA: $64,414 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time real estate agent in Concord, CA earns a median $64,414/year (≈ $30.97/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 41-9022). Once you factor in Concord's price level (13% above national, BEA RPP 113.1), that paycheck buys what $56,953 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 2.5% above the California state average.

In Concord, California, the projected median annual salary for a real estate agent in 2026 is $64,414, reflecting a 20.13% increase compared to the national median of $53,622. The pay range is quite variable, with entry-level agents (P10) earning around $38,639, while the top earners (P90) can make as much as $99,841. These figures are derived from BLS state-level data and adjusted for regional price differences. Salary Breakdown
| Percentile | Annual | Hourly |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$38,639 | $18.57 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$47,277 | $22.73 |
| Median (P50)(typical) | $64,414 | $30.97 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$82,449 | $39.64 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$99,841 | $48.00 |

Cost-of-Living Adjusted Salary
Concord has a cost of living 13.10% above the national average.
Adjusted salary = nominal × (100 / CoL index). CoL index: 100 = national average.
Concord, CA has a cost-of-living index of 113.1 (above the national average of 100). While the nominal salary of $64,414 is competitive, the higher cost of living reduces purchasing power to an effective $56,953 — a 11.58% reduction.

Salary Trajectory for Real Estate Agents in Concord (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 1.50% projection.
| Year | Annual Salary |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$58,777 | Actual |
| 2020 | $58,909 | Actual |
| 2021 | $58,068 | Actual |
| 2022 | $60,038 | Actual |
| 2023 | $65,228 | Actual |
| 2024 | $106,677 | Actual |
| 2025 | $63,462 |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$64,414 | Estimated |
| 2027 | $65,380 |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S data for the Concord metropolitan area, the median real estate agent salary grew 8.0% from $58,777 (2019) to $63,462 (2025). At a 1.50% compound annual growth rate, salaries are projected to reach $65,380 by 2027 — a total increase of $6,603 (11.23%) from 2019.
